Why is prayer important when facing opposition?

Prayer is essential as it connects us to God, who fights on our behalf, and it reinforces our trust in His power amidst opposition.

When facing opposition, prayer serves as our lifeline to God, as seen in Nehemiah's example. In Nehemiah 4:9, he states, 'Nevertheless we made our prayer unto God,' highlighting prayer as both an act of faith and a source of strength. This acknowledgment reflects dependence on God's power rather than our own. Believers are reminded in Philippians 4:6-7 to bring all concerns before God, fostering peace that surpasses understanding. Furthermore, through prayer, we align our hearts with God's will and can gather strength to persevere as we trust in His sovereignty. Prayer fortifies us for the challenges we face, assuring us that God is fighting our battles.
Scripture References: Nehemiah 4:9, Philippians 4:6-7
